This session will review recent advances in diagnosis, management, and quality of care for patients with gout. These findings will be put into the context of the management of common comorbidities, in particular cardiovascular disease. In addition, the session will address the racial disparities and health inequities experienced by non-white patients in disease burden, care, and outcomes. It will also discuss how to implement culturally informed interventions designed to address drivers of social determinants of health and modifiable risk factors to reduce these disparities.
